The most common industries in Marcy are: Health care (13.8% of civilian employees), Educational services (11.1% of civilian employees), Public administration (11.0% of civilian employees). 52.9% of workers are employees of private companies, which is 20.4% less than the rate of 63.7% across the entire state of New York.
